Emerging Markets/International: Catalysts for the next super cycle

When:  Apr 29, 2026 from 11:45 AM to 01:00 PM (CT)
Associated with  CFA Society Milwaukee

Emerging markets are poised for their most robust performance since 2017, driven by a global rotation away from U.S. equities and a weakening dollar. This presentation explores the multifaceted resurgence of EM, focusing on critical forces such as accelerating earnings growth, anticipated rate cuts, enhanced corporate reforms, and the pivotal role of EM companies in the international AI supply chain. With China’s evolving growth strategy and valuations remaining attractive relative to global benchmarks, the current landscape offers a wealth of opportunities for investors.
